The reason I use Faststone is because I can understand it. The mainstream fancy image editing programs, to me, are incomprehensible gibberish. I don't even know what things do, never mind knowing how to use them. Photoshop, for example, is an utterly opaque black art. The major drawback of Faststone is that it is global - you can't isolate one (or more) elements and you can't cut and paste selections. Apart from that, I love it.
